Apocalyptica announce U.S. Headlining Tour Dates; Worlds Collide to be released April 15

Apocalyptica will be headlining a U.S. Tour kicking off on April 11 at the House of Blues in Las Vegas, NV. Along with the tour, they are set to release their sixth studio album Worlds Collide on April 15.  Their first single, “I’m Not Jesus” featuring Corey Taylor, is surging up the charts, currently Top 20 at Active Rock Radio.

Rancid Announce Summer Tour

With their highly anticipated new record nearing completion, the punk rock veterans Rancid are turning their attention towards a new project – a summer tour that will mark their first live shows since 2006.
